I just noticed that Private Moon Studio's Miazma (or "The Devil's Stone") will be released on Steam on April 30. The publisher is listed as "Microids Indie".

I have been looking forward to the release of this game, since I really enjoyed playing the AGON series and even more-so "Yoomurjak's Ring". I hope Microids Indie (or anyone else) will re-release Yoomurjak's Ring, since I'd like to replay it.

This latest game continues the adventures of Jonathon Hunt, who returns to the Hungarian city of Eger for a vacation. A preview of the game can be viewed here .

Although I enjoyed the PC version it got a bit "too much" towards the last third or so. I found the game to be a bit too hard for its own good, with not enough clues and pointers as to what was necessary to do to bring things forward. I had to use a walkthrough for the last bit since I got tired of more or less aimlessly running around in those vast areas looking for hotspots or clues. Using a walkthrough more or less destroys the experience for me, but in the case of Yoomurjak there was no way around it. It was hard in a bad way, simply unfair at times.

The iOS version felt a bit "tighter" if that makes any sense... The scaling down of things works to its advantage.
